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

Efektivitas kerja adalah kemampuan untuk memilih tujuan tertentu dan penyelesaian pekerjaan tepat pada waktu yang telah ditentukan, Tujuan dari penelitian ini yaitu untuk mengetahui apakah terdapat pengaruh Komunikasi, Pemberdayaan Pegawai dan Pendelegasian Wewenang terhadap Efektivitas Kerja di Kantor Wilayah Kementerian Agama Provinsi Sulawesi Utara. Metode yang digunakan adalah analisis regresi berganda. Sampel yang digunakan sebanyak 53 pegawai tetap dengan metode simple ramdom sampling. Hasil dari penelitian ini menunjukkan bahwa Komunikasi, Pemberdayaan Pegawai dan Pendelegasian Wewenang berpengaruh secara simultan terhadap Efektivitas Kerja di Kantor Wilayah Kementerian Agama Provinsi Sulawesi Utara. Komunikasi berpengaruh terhadap efektivitas kerja secara signifikan. Pemberdayaan Pegawai berpengaruh terhadap efektivitas kerja secara signifikan. Dan Pendelegasian Wewenang berpengaruh tetapi tidak signifikan terhadap efektivitas kerja Kata Kunci: komunikasi, pemberdayaan pegawai, pendelegasian wewenang, efektivitas kerja
